| /* |
| * Return values from the actual exception handlers |
| */ |
| |
| #define ExceptionContinueExecution 0 |
| #define ExceptionContinueSearch 1 |
| #define ExceptionNestedException 2 |
| #define ExceptionCollidedUnwind 3 |
| |
| /* |
| * Return values from filters in except() and from UnhandledExceptionFilter |
| */ |
| |
| #define EXCEPTION_EXECUTE_HANDLER 1 |
| #define EXCEPTION_CONTINUE_SEARCH 0 |
| #define EXCEPTION_CONTINUE_EXECUTION -1 |
| |
| /* |
| * From OS/2 2.0 exception handling |
| * Win32 seems to use the same flags as ExceptionFlags in an EXCEPTION_RECORD |
| */ |
| |
| #define EH_NONCONTINUABLE 0x01 |
| #define EH_UNWINDING 0x02 |
| #define EH_EXIT_UNWIND 0x04 |
| #define EH_STACK_INVALID 0x08 |
| #define EH_NESTED_CALL 0x10 |
| |
| #define EXCEPTION_CONTINUABLE 0 |
| #define EXCEPTION_NONCONTINUABLE EH_NONCONTINUABLE |
| |
| /* |
| * The exception record used by Win32 to give additional information |
| * about exception to exception handlers. |
| */ |
| |
| #define EXCEPTION_MAXIMUM_PARAMETERS 15 |
| |
| typedef struct __EXCEPTION_RECORD |
| { |
| DWORD ExceptionCode; |
| DWORD ExceptionFlags; |
| struct __EXCEPTION_RECORD *ExceptionRecord; |
| |
| LPVOID ExceptionAddress; |
| DWORD NumberParameters; |
| DWORD ExceptionInformation[EXCEPTION_MAXIMUM_PARAMETERS]; |
| } EXCEPTION_RECORD, *PEXCEPTION_RECORD; |
| |
| /* |
| * The exception pointers structure passed to exception filters |
| * in except() and the UnhandledExceptionFilter(). |
| */ |
| |
| typedef struct _EXCEPTION_POINTERS |
| { |
| PEXCEPTION_RECORD ExceptionRecord; |
| PCONTEXT ContextRecord; |
| } EXCEPTION_POINTERS, *PEXCEPTION_POINTERS; |
| |
| /* |
| * function pointer to a exception filter |
| */ |
| |
| typedef LONG (CALLBACK *PTOP_LEVEL_EXCEPTION_FILTER)(PEXCEPTION_POINTERS ExceptionInfo); |
| typedef PTOP_LEVEL_EXCEPTION_FILTER LPTOP_LEVEL_EXCEPTION_FILTER; |
| |
| DWORD WINAPI UnhandledExceptionFilter( PEXCEPTION_POINTERS epointers ); |
| LPTOP_LEVEL_EXCEPTION_FILTER |
| WINAPI SetUnhandledExceptionFilter( LPTOP_LEVEL_EXCEPTION_FILTER filter ); |
